Financial Benefits:
UNSW Graduate Scholarships 2023-2024 in Australia will provide an amount of $35,000 per annum + Tuition Fee + Health Coverage as well as the Monthly Stipend financed by the Faculty, School, or your Supervisor.
Scholarship | Worth |
---|---|
Research Training Program International (RTPI) Scholarship | $35,000 per annum (2023 rate) |
University International Postgraduate Award (UIPA) | $35,000 per annum (2023 rate) |
Tuition Fee Scholarship | Tuition Fee Scholarship |
Australia Awards | Contribution to living expenses |
UNSW-HEC Pakistan Joint Scholarship | Living allowance from the Higher Education Commission (HEC) Pakistan |
Eligibility Criteria
- Candidates must be Global students.
- Candidates from all around the world are suitable to apply.
- A bachelor’s degree from an accredited university with first- or second-class honors is required for a master’s by research.
- For Ph.D. Research Schedule: You require to demonstrate sufficient prior research experience and capability. In most chances, you will have either:
- A bachelor’s degree with first or upper-second-class honors
- A master’s degree achieved at a high academic standard and includes a substantial component of research
- An equivalent qualification that demonstrates expertise, capability, and experience in research.

Selection Criteria
Applicants will be assessed based on:
- Academic merit
- Leadership skills (school, workplace, or community)
- Extra-curricular activities (sporting, cultural activities, volunteer/work experience)
- Reasons for undertaking studies at UNSW
